Discover LudwigThe phrase "a touch of sin"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a slight or subtle element of wrongdoing or immorality, often in a metaphorical or artistic context.
Example: "The novel explores the theme of redemption, with a touch of sin woven into the protagonist's journey."
Alternatives: "a hint of vice" or "a dash of wickedness".
